Budget Boulder hotel offers complimentary breakfast, Wi-Fi and pool
Guests of Americas Best Value Inn and Suites Boulder are treated to a free continental breakfast daily, complimentary Wi-Fi in the lobby and in-room. Rooms are air conditioned and some include a private balcony. All rooms feature cable TV with HBO, free local calls, hair dryer and radio. The Americas Best Value Inn and Suites Boulder is within walking distance of the University of Colorado Boulder. An outdoor pool is open seasonally. Pets are welcome (restrictions apply).

Rooms
Guests of the Americas Best Value Inn and Suites Boulder choose from standard rooms or suites with kitchenettes. All rooms are air conditioned and feature cable TV with HBO, free local calls, hair dryer and radio. Pets are welcome but restrictions apply.
Dining
A free continental breakfast is served every morning and includes pastries, cereal, fruit, bagels, toast, juice, coffee and tea. Many dining options are close to Americas Best Value Inn and Suites Boulder. For fine dining, go to Dolan's Restaurant, Golden Lotus or the Black Cat, a soulful bistro and organic farm. Fast food choices pepper the landscape as well.
